Nationals 1985 was held in USA. The Men's Open Bodybuilding - Bantamweight title went to Francisco Fontanez.

Defending HeavyWeight champion Mike Christian, who won in 1984, did not return.

About this show

Men's Open Bodybuilding - Bantamweight, Men's Open Bodybuilding - Heavyweight, Men's Open Bodybuilding - Lightheavyweight, Men's Open Bodybuilding - Lightweight, Men's Open Bodybuilding - Middleweight, Women's Bodybuilding - Heavyweight, Women's Bodybuilding - Lightheavyweight, Women's Bodybuilding - Lightweight and more were contested at the Nationals 1985 in USA. 130 athletes from 3 countries competed.
